Hydra is beautiful. No cars no scooters.

Hydra is beautiful. No cars no scooters. If unable to carry your luggage over all the cobblestones a donkey will. If bored and not swimming weather, watch the activity at the port. Many ships anchor out or smaller ones come in. Beautiful shops and lovely places to eat.

There are plenty of Restaurants close to the Harbour and...

There are plenty of Restaurants close to the Harbour and there is plenty of variety or restaurants. A couple of Bakeries, Ice Cream shops and Cafes are also available. There are a lot of clothing shops on the front and up the various alleys so there is plenty to look at. We took a Water Taxi down the East Coast and that was worthwhile. Another couple took a Water Taxi to a Beach on the other side of the Island and had a swim. That sounded like fun but there is very little sand here so get used to a stony beach. We came here in October so it was winding down for the Winter. Less Crowds but overall less activity. Our room had a Balcony right on to the Harbour Front. I would expect that it might be a little noisy in Summer / High Tourist season. Our Hotel offered rooms at the back that may have been quieter? Also this is a Historic Island. The Greek revolutions started here and the locals are very proud of that. There was also a huge fire in 1984 that killed 4 people and they lost a great deal of tree coverage. If you do go around the island there are pockets of Trees that were saved that will give you some idea of what the landscape used to look like. If you love the Olympics like I do, Elena Votsi a local Jeweler designed the front of the Olympic Medals since 2004 and her store is on the Harbour Front. She has a display that is worth seeing. My wife and I stayed 2 full days and had a lovely time. No cars or Motorbikes here so you will get your steps up. You will burn more Calories but there is some great food to tempt you to put more Calories in. Great Stay - Worth It.
